Find out more regarding what the term "as is" implies in genuine estate agreements, along with the benefits and drawbacks of purchasing a building on those terms. If you remain in the marketplace for a new home, you might have found the term "as is" in an actual estate listing.
The lawful term "as is" in a written agreement methods that the buyer must want to accept the home in its existing problem. If you are the customer, this implies that you abandon the chance to ask the vendor to make any kind of repairs or minimize the cost based on troubles the residential property may have.

Buyers thinking about such contracts need to proceed with care and might want to budget for prospective post-purchase costs. A number of key things are usually consisted of: A detailed description of the residential or commercial property for sale.
Any kind of known problems or defects that the vendor is prepared to divulge. Stipulations regarding the customer's option to conduct examinations and the conditions for doing so.
If a building is detailed "as is," this suggests that the seller will certainly not make any type of repairs or offer any kind of price reduction for issues of the whole home, which includes both the home and the premises. Some usual problems covered by an "as is" description can include leakages, mold and mildew or mildew, or major structural problems, to name simply a few.
